Definitions of biked word
- noun biked Informal. a bicycle. a motorbike. a motorcycle. 1
- noun biked Harness Racing. a sulky with tires like those of a bicycle. 1
- verb without object biked to ride a bike: I bike to work. 1
- idioms biked get off one's bike, Australian Informal. to lose control of oneself or become angry. 1
- verb biked simple past tense and past participle of bike. 0

Origin of biked
First appearance:
before 1880 One of the 23% newest English words
1880-85, Americanism; alteration of bicycle
